Hi Guillaume,

basically this feature already exists.

You can save any drawing as SVG and then convert the SVG to JPG, GIF,
PNG or PDF.

The problem is with the documents, they are converted to SWF to show
them in the browser. If you want to save the whiteboard as PDF/JPG you
have to extract one page out of the document and then save this single
page into the export. This single page never looks as smooth as the
original document. Only in certain image-sizes it will look okay.

So that is the thing todo for you => extract the image out of the
document and then implement the SVG export so that it includes the
documents as single page into the export file.
